From the time I first encounted this book in a seminar on law and the arts it has been an indispensable resource for providing concise and clear advice on frequently asked intellectual property questions (which are nearly as frequently misunderstood by laypeople and some lawyers). I don't know if more recent editions have solved this problem, but my edition's major flaw is the lack of a comprehensive index.
